Brake systems may be different as current 3s now come w/ both ABS & Traction Control. Defective booster symptoms would usually be a combo of hiss, stiff pedal & lack of bite. Still best to have it checked. Otherwise, it could just be a case of our cars having practically no sound deadening at all. You get to hear everything...even the slightest sound of hydraulic function.[emoji4]
